Causes of Clogged Drains
- Hair and Debris: Hair, soap, and other debris can accumulate in your drains and cause blockages.
- Grease and Food Waste: Grease, food scraps, and other waste products can clog pipes and cause backups.

Preventing Clogged Drains
To prevent clogged drains, it's essential to regularly clean your pipes and check for any visible blockages. Here are some tips:
- Use a Plunger or Drain Snake: A plunger or drain snake can help clear blockages in your pipes.
- Run Hot Water: Running hot water through your drains can help dissolve grease and other blockages.
- Keep Your Drains Clear: Regularly clean your sinks, toilets, and showers to prevent hair and debris from accumulating in your pipes.
